- —Get Ready by Putting On Waders (approx. 3-hour tour)Waders keep you dry while walking in the river. All equipment is provided, and the guide will assist you in preparation.
- —Ayu Fishing in Shubuto RiverShubuto River, a pristine stream in Kuromatsunai, is home to wild ayu found only in southern Hokkaido. Local efforts preserve the ayu population, producing tall, large, and delicious fish.
- —Walk in the RiverWith waders, stay dry as you follow the guide to top spots. "Tomozuri" uses long rods, and the guide assists with permits, bait, and techniques.
